A 204 paged, five arc, surrealist/dark academia novel following a series of sublime events regarding modern day youth culture, and the unfolding rabbit holes which are documented by a fringe Bio-chemist discerning such revelations and the marvels of his research on dream-theory as the very contortions of the laws of reality under the measurable jurisdictions of metaphysics and esoteric philosophies. The very adrenalised first arc could be experienced as a historical document of how life had elapsed during the early stages of the pandemic, through a raw and incredulous lens of observation, depicting dark romances, life and death experiences, and the precarious timeline of a Morphine user healing from the crossroads of his childhood, questioning the ambiguity of his future - deciphering the seasons of the days to come as the riddles of illusionary senses like conspiracies turning to the wind.
